
“Hardware wallet manufacturer Trezor has confirmed it will deliver its first batch of wallets next month, following a successful crowdfunding campaign that began in June. Trezor had previously promised to deliver its first orders in October, but delayed the fulfillment date to January after deciding to add more features. Trezor is the latest nascent hardware wallet designed for the bitcoin community. However, as it stands, hardware wallets are not in common use. One benefit of a hardware wallet is the fact that it isn’t connected to the internet, thus greatly reducing its exposure to potential malefactors.”
